Managing your layers
Rename, hide, or delete the layers you already have, and upload your own GeoTIFF imagery into your workspace.
Every layer you request or upload lands in the Layer manager, opened from the Manage layers button on the Layers widget. Its Manage layers tab is where you keep everything tidy.
Rename a layer
Each layer has a Display name field. Type a name that makes sense to your crew (“Spring drone flyover”, “2023 survey”) and it saves as soon as you click away. The clearer the name, the faster everyone finds the right layer.
Hide a layer
Every layer has a Shown in widget / Hidden from widget switch. Hiding one doesn’t delete it; it just removes it from the Layers widget so your everyday list stays short. Turn it back on any time.
Delete a layer
When you no longer need a layer, use Delete layer. Deleting is permanent: it removes the imagery and its record for good, so Turfile asks you to confirm with your password first. There is no undo, so make sure you’re finished with the layer before deleting it.
Upload your own imagery
If you already have imagery, bring it in from the Upload data tab.

Add your file and give the layer a name.

Click Upload + Trigger Tiling. Keep the page open until the upload reaches 100%. After that, processing runs in the background and you’re free to leave.

Turfile emails you when the layer is live. Until then it shows as Processing in your list.
If something’s not working
Managing and uploading layers need edit access and an eligible plan, so if the controls look locked, that’s usually why. Check your role, or reach out to us at support@turfile.com.
